Article ID: 952310 - Last Review: October 8, 2011 - Revision: 2.0 FIX: BizTalk Server Administration displays incorrect or blank application name for some orchestration instances after you add a new MessageBox database in BizTalk Server 2006 R2
On This PageSYMPTOMSAfter you add a new MessageBox database in Microsoft
BizTalk Server 2006 R2, the BizTalk Server
Administration shows
an
incorrect or blank application name for some
orchestration instances. When this problem occurs, you cannot receive
the
expected query results when
you search for the orchestrations in BizTalk Server
Administration. This problem does not occur if you select the Disable new message publication option when you add a new message box. CAUSEThis problem occurs because of an error in the
Btswmiprovider.dll file. Because of this error, certain data may be missing
for messages that are
delivered to
the newly created MessageBox database. RESOLUTIONHotfix informationA supported hotfix is available from Microsoft. After you apply this hotfix, the problem does not occur when you create the new MessageBox databases in BizTalk Server 2006 R2. Note This hotfix does not recover the problematic MessageBox database that is created before you apply this hotfix. You have to delete the problematic MessageBox. To do this, refer to the "More information" section. You should be aware that deleting the MessageBox may cause a loss of data. STATUSMicrosoft
